How do you boys be washing your cars in this weather? I went out to wash mine early enough at the weekend and it already felt too hot to touch with blue skies and direct sunlight, suppose it's black. Covered in a layer of dust, pollen or whatever! I'd need to piss the neighbours off and do it at sunrise in this weather as it gets all-day sunlight where I wash it. Maybe I just need to move quicker :joy:

Wait until the evening do it’s cooler,
And Di water so it doesn’t stain the paint

Think a DI vessel definitely needs to go on my shopping list as drying is a bollox in this weather, but I'll switch to evening washing. The side facing the sun is already evaporating before I even reach for the drying towel.

I started at 8am today before it got too hot though it was midday (and 21 degrees) before I finished. I also use a DI water filter to rinse the car down at the end.

Out of direct sunlight is the key always 👍 that and a really good quality shampoo for the conditions. I've been using a blow dryer, should really get a DI Vessel, but I always give it a quick detail spray at the end anyway
